Does anyone have any idea why issuing 'setreg 1 true' on
windows 2003 server would be ignored.
The output of the command indicates that the change took
place...
1) Trust the test root..... TRUE
2) etc...
But when then running chktrust on a signed .exe file, i
get the following message;
'The test root has not been enabled as a trusted root'.
Which indicates to me that the test root is still not
trusted despite issuing 'setreg 1 true.'
The above method works fine on windows 2000.
If things have changed, how do i get the test root to be
trusted under windows 2003 server. ?
